The CAD Technician will be responsible for creating detailed drawings of material handling equipment, work areas, and components based on current examples and supporting future design initiatives. These drawings require a high level of detail in both plan views and elevation views, where applicable. The ideal candidate is a self-starter, capable of working independently to produce drawing sets that standardize workspaces and designs across a wide network of fulfillment operations.
- Develop detailed drawings for material handling equipment and work areas.
- Support design initiatives for future projects.
- Standardize workspace designs across fulfillment operations.
- Collaborate with the Robotics Solution Design Team to work on robotic system designs for automation fulfillment centers.
- Coordinate with other engineering teams to integrate CAD layouts and systems designs for fulfillment centers.
- Minimum 3 years of experience operating CAD software with proficiency in managing layers.
- Associate’s Degree in Drafting and Design.
- At least 1 year of experience drawing in a warehouse or fulfillment center environment.
- Basic understanding of material handling and storage systems.
